Responsibilities
Design, build, and maintain advanced applications for the Android platform. Collaborate with cross-functional teams, including designers, product managers, and back-end developers, to define and implement new features.
Work with RESTful APIs to connect Android applications to back-end services.
Ensure the performance, quality, and responsiveness of applications through rigorous testing and debugging.
Identify and correct bottlenecks and fix bugs to improve application performance.
Stay updated with the latest industry trends and technologies to continuously enhance development processes.
Maintain code quality, organization, and automation across the Android development lifecycle.
Requirements
Bachelor’s degree in Computer Science, Engineering, or a related field, or equivalent work experience.
Proven experience in Android development with a strong portfolio of released applications on the Google Play Store.
Proficiency in Java and/or Kotlin, with a deep understanding of Android SDK.
Experience with different Android versions and screen sizes, ensuring compatibility across a wide range of devices.
Strong knowledge of Android UI design principles, patterns, and best practices.
Familiarity with RESTful APIs and mobile application integration with back-end services.
Experience with offline storage, threading, and performance tuning.
Knowledge of the Android open-source ecosystem and third-party libraries.
Understanding of version control systems, particularly Git.
go to method of application »
Send your CV and cover letter to hr@qhala.com by 10th Oct 2024 with ‘Job title’ as the subject.
Apply via :
hr@qhala.com